Prostration (Al-Sajdah)
In the name of Allah, most benevolent, ever-merciful
Alif-Lam-Meem. (Alphabets of the Arabic language – Allah and to whomever He reveals, know their precise meanings.) 1 The revelation of this Book free of doubt and involution is from the Lord of all the worlds. 2 Or do they say, 'He has forged it'? Say: 'Not so; it is the truth from thy Lord that thou mayest warn a people to whom no warner came before thee, that haply so they may be guided. 3 It is Allah Who has created the heavens and the earth, and all between them, in six Days, and is firmly established on the Throne (of Authority): ye have none, besides Him, to protect or intercede (for you): will ye not then receive admonition? 4 He sends the regulation of the affair from the heavens to the earth, then on the day which is equal to one thousand years of yours, it will ascend to Him. 5 That is the Knower of the unseen and the witnessed, the Exalted in Might, the Merciful, 6 Who made all things He created excellent; and first fashioned man from clay, 7 He made His offspring come into existence from an extract of insignificant fluid, 8 Then He proportioned him and breathed into him from His [created] soul and made for you hearing and vision and hearts; little are you grateful. 9 And they say: "When we are (dead and become) lost in the earth, shall we indeed be recreated anew?" Nay, but they deny the Meeting with their Lord! 10 ۞ Say: "The angel of death appointed over you will take away your soul, then you will be sent back to your Lord." 11
